背景情况:
- 创伤后应激障碍 (PTSD) 是一种与创伤相关的认知障碍,有效治疗方法有限.
- 海马体损伤与PTSD的发展有关,但机制尚不清楚.
- 了解PTSD的分子基础对于开发新疗法至关重要.
研究的目的:
- 调查循环林依赖激酶5 (CDK5) 和陶蛋白酸化在PTSD中的作用.
- 在PTSD小鼠模型中评估Roscovitine (Rosc) 的治疗潜力.
主要方法:
- 一个经过修改的单一长期压力和电脚冲击 (SPS&S) 模型在小鼠中诱导了类似PTSD的行为.
- 在压力后分析了海马的酸化和CDK5活性.
- 小鼠接受了早期的Rosc治疗,以评估其对神经发生,神经元结构和行为的影响.
主要成果:
- 在海马体中,SPS&S诱导了CDK5依赖的Tau过酸化 (AT8位点).
- 罗斯克治疗抑制了CDK5,减少了Tau酸化,并保留了神经发生.
- 罗斯克恢复了树突复杂性,并减轻了小鼠的焦虑和恐惧记忆行为.
结论:
- 海马体中CDK5-介导的Tau过酸化是PTSD的一个关键病理过程.
- 早期的Rosc干预表明,通过准CDK5.5,对PTSD治疗有希望.
- 这项研究突出了与PTSD相关的认知障碍的潜在治疗策略.

Alzheimer's Disease (AD), a neurodegenerative disorder, is pathologically identified by amyloid plaques and neurofibrillary tangles composed of tau protein. AD pharmacotherapy aims to manage cognitive symptoms, delay disease progression, and treat behavioral symptoms. The treatment is primarily symptomatic and palliative, with no definitive disease-modifying therapy available. Post-traumatic stress disorder (PTSD) is a psychiatric condition that arises following exposure to traumatic events such as natural disasters, forced displacement, or severe accidents. It significantly impairs individuals' ability to cope with daily activities and disrupts their emotional and psychological equilibrium.

Alzheimer's Disease (AD) is a continually advancing neurodegenerative disorder, distinguished by escalating memory loss, cognitive dysfunction, and dementia. The disease unfolds in three stages: preclinical, mild cognitive impairment (MCI), and dementia. Its onset is insidious, and the progression gradual, with the cause not well explained by other disorders.
